Frequently Asked Questions about vacation rentals in Lot

  • What are the must-see sights in Lot, France?

    In Lot, you absolutely have to see the stunning medieval village of Rocamadour, perched dramatically on a cliffside. The Château de Castelnau-Bretenoux, a magnificent fortified castle, is another must-see. Don't miss the Padirac Chasm, a spectacular underground cave system. And for history buffs, the village of Saint-Cirq-Lapopie, with its beautiful architecture, is a treasure.

  • Are there unique natural phenomena in Lot, France?

    Yes! The Padirac Chasm is a prime example, a breathtaking underground cave system with an underground river. The Dordogne River, which flows through Lot, offers stunning scenery and opportunities for kayaking or canoeing. The Causses du Quercy, a vast limestone plateau, provides unique landscapes with dramatic gorges and rolling hills.

  • What essentials should you bring along for a trip to Lot, France?

    Comfortable walking shoes are a must, as you'll be doing a lot of exploring on foot. Pack layers of clothing, as the weather can change quickly. Sunscreen and a hat are essential, especially during the summer months. Don't forget insect repellent, especially if you plan on spending time outdoors.

  • What is the average daily budget you should plan for (accommodation, food, transportation, activities) in Lot, France?

    A daily budget of €100-€200 per person is reasonable, depending on your accommodation choices and dining preferences. Budget accommodations and self-catering can reduce costs. Transportation costs depend on your method of travel (car rental vs. public transport). Many activities, such as hiking and exploring villages, are free.

  • Where can you find the best restaurants serving local dishes in Lot, France, and what are the must-try specialties?

    Many charming restaurants throughout Lot offer traditional cuisine. Look for restaurants in smaller villages for an authentic experience. Must-try specialties include the local cheeses (such as Rocamadour cheese), confit de canard (duck confit), and aligot (a creamy potato and cheese dish), though this last one is more common in the nearby region of Auvergne.

  • What are some less-famous attractions in Lot, France that are worth the visit?

    The village of Autoire, with its picturesque waterfall and medieval architecture, is a hidden gem. The Gouffre de la Fage, another impressive cave system, is less crowded than Padirac. The many charming smaller villages scattered throughout the region offer unique experiences and are worth exploring.
  • What are the best activities for engaging with locals and understanding their culture in Lot, France?

    Visiting local markets is a great way to interact with locals and sample regional products. Taking a cooking class focusing on regional specialties provides an immersive cultural experience. Simply striking up conversations with locals in cafes or bars is often enough to experience their hospitality.
  • What unique natural landscapes and terrain features can travelers explore in Lot, France?

    The Causses du Quercy, a UNESCO World Heritage site, offers dramatic limestone plateaus, gorges, and caves. The Dordogne River valley provides lush greenery and opportunities for water activities. The region's diverse topography includes rolling hills, forests, and dramatic cliff faces.
  • How many days are ideal for visiting Lot, France, and what are some itinerary suggestions?

    A week is ideal to explore the highlights of Lot at a relaxed pace. A possible itinerary could include two days exploring Rocamadour and the surrounding area, a day at Padirac Chasm, a day visiting Saint-Cirq-Lapopie and other villages along the Dordogne, and a day exploring the Causses du Quercy. You can adjust this based on your interests and preferred pace.
  • How is the weather in Lot, France in high season?

    High season (July and August) is hot and dry, with average temperatures around 25-30°C (77-86°F). Evenings are generally pleasant. It's important to stay hydrated and protect yourself from the sun.
